Private slaves basically disappeared in the early Song Dynasty. Zhenzong Dynasty explicitly ordered that the hiring of people must be specified. The slaves hired are no longer the owner's private property, but are also the national registered households and are protected by the court's laws.

Of course, this policy was not discovered by the emperor or any minister, but had experienced a long evolution in the late Tang and Five Dynasties, and the rulers just followed this trend.

Of course, it also takes courage and courage to be able to adapt to the trend of the generation.

The warlords in the Five Dynasties fought in a melee. Although the warriors were greedy and cruel, they were also lawless. They regarded all traditions, morals and ethics as nothing. They dared to do what others dared to do, including smashing all traditions of politics, economy, and society. As long as they were beneficial to themselves.

This lawlessness created a lively and uplifting social state in the early years of the Song Dynasty, which was far from what any genius reformer could achieve during peacetime.

The unprecedented liberation of human beings and the system of slavery that was dependent on by human beings was swept into the garbage dump of history, which was the legacy left to the Song Dynasty in that troubled time.

In Xu Ping's era, there were actually officials and slaves throughout the Northern Song Dynasty. Although the number was very small, there were still scattered stars, mainly the families of the rebel leaders. It was not until the early years of the Southern Song Dynasty that officials and slaves completely disappeared. In China, it may be the first time in the whole world that there was such an era where there was no background and no distinction between masters and slaves.
